Que sont-ils et comment travailler avec des collections dans une feuille de calcul Excel
Au fur et à mesure que quelqu’un termine sa formation basée sur un logiciel, il découvre le nombre de fonctions à travers celui-ci. Un cas très particulier est d’apprendre à travailler avec des collections dans une feuille de calcul Excel.
Une caractéristique particulière de la suite Office, ou en parlant spécifiquement de cette extension de celle-ci, est la possibilité de travailler à travers du code pour effectuer des tâches . Ces codes sont appelés macros et sont créés avec VBA.
Ceci est connu sous le nom de Visual Basic et ce n’est rien de plus qu’un groupe de commandes prédéfinies par le programme pour exécuter tout ce que l’utilisateur souhaite ajouter.
Qu’est-ce qu’une collection?
Les collections sont des créations utilisées dans de nombreuses applications pour pouvoir regrouper un groupe de certains objets liés les uns aux autres.
À son tour, travailler avec des collections dans une feuille de calcul Excel est l’un des moyens les plus dynamiques qui vous permettent de travailler de manière flexible avec les groupes créés .
D’autre part, les matrices sont très similaires aux collections de ce système, de sorte que la collection est caractérisée par le groupe d’objets avec lequel elle travaille, qui peut être dynamiquement augmentée ou diminuée en fonction de l’application.
Ce paramètre est considéré comme une classe, vous devez donc déclarer ses instances pour ajouter ou supprimer les éléments qu’il contient.
Étant donné que ces objets contiennent des informations traitées sous forme de données, il existe des modifications de classe qui établissent des paramètres de sécurité.
Types de collection qui peuvent être activés dans Excel
Dans chaque spécification de collection, il existe des types qui varient en fonction de l’objectif pour lequel elle est créée. Ceux-ci sont à leur tour fournis par . NET Framework .
System.Collections.Generic
C’est exactement ce que sa traduction en espagnol indique, car il permet la création de collections génériques de classes spatiales .
Ce type est le plus utile lorsque les objets qu’il contient en eux-mêmes méritent d’être conformes à un type spécifique de données qui a été établi. Chaque type de collection a une série de classes, caractérisées par leur utilisation en elles-mêmes:
- L’ encodage Dictionary <TKey, TValue> représente un regroupement de paires de clés organisées par valeur.
- Les collections dans une feuille de calcul Excel ont une liste sous la forme d’un index qui permet d’accéder aux objets. Il est établi par le terme List <T> et permet de trier, rechercher et modifier.
- La file d’attente <T> montre une collection dans l’ordre des objets qui ont effectué les premières entrées et premières sorties (FIFO).
- En revanche, Stack <T> représente la collection dans l’ordre des dernières entrées, puis des premières sorties (LIFO).
System.Collections.Concurrent
Définit l’espace requis pour les threads de manière efficace et sûre, afin d’accéder aux éléments qu’il contient.
Ce type de classe doit être utilisé lorsque ces threads ont un accès simultané à la collection qui a été créée.
Certaines des classes utilisées dans ce paramètre de sécurité sont BlockingCollection <T> , CocurrentDictionary <TKey, Tvalue> , entre autres.
System.Collections
Il se charge de stocker les éléments qui l’occupent comme des objets sans type spécifique, mais par défaut du type d’objet.
Comme il englobe des classes sans aucun paramètre de sécurité , son utilisation constante n’est pas recommandée en raison de la probabilité de fuite de données. Parmi les classes utilisées pour ce type de collection figurent:
- ArrayList est la représentation d’une collection qui augmente dynamiquement sa taille si nécessaire.
- D’autre part, Hashtable établit une collection de paires en fonction de leur clé et de leur valeur organisées en fonction du code de hachage qu’elles ont.
Collection Visual Basic
Enfin, nous trouvons la collection Visual Basic pour accéder aux éléments avec un index numérique. Il permet d’ajouter des éléments à un objet sans qu’il soit nécessaire de spécifier ou non la clé à laquelle il appartient.
Excel est un programme difficile à utiliser pour beaucoup, mais avec la pratique nécessaire, vous pouvez le gérer facilement. Pour travailler rapidement, Excel vous offre la possibilité d’ afficher deux feuilles en même temps.
Une fois que vous avez terminé votre travail dans Excel, vous voudrez peut-être savoir que vous pouvez protéger vos feuilles de calcul.